| package com.google.crypto.tink; |
| |
| import java.security.GeneralSecurityException; |
| |
| /** |
| * Basic interface for wrapping a primitive. |
| * |
| * <p>A PrimitiveSet can be wrapped by a single primitive in order to fulfil a cryptographic task. |
| * This is done by the PrimitiveWrapper. Whenever a new primitive type is added to Tink, the user |
| * should define a new PrimitiveWrapper and register it by calling {@code |
| * com.google.crypto.tink.Registry#registerPrimitiveWrapper}. |
| * |
| * <p>The primitive wrapper wraps primitives of type {@code B} into primitives of type {@code P}. |
| * Often, these are the same classes, but in some cases they may not be. There can only be one |
| * wrapper for each result primitive {@code P} (as Tink needs to know how to generate a {@code P}), |
| * but there may be many wrapping the same {@code B}. |
| */ |
| public interface PrimitiveWrapper<B, P> { |
| /** |
| * Wraps a {@code PrimitiveSet} and returns a single instance. |
| * |
| * This has to be implemented when a new primitive type is added. */ |
| P wrap(PrimitiveSet<B> set) throws GeneralSecurityException; |
| |
| /** |
| * Returns the primitive class object of the primitive managed. Used for internal management. |
| * Should be implemented as {@code return P.class;} when implementing a wrapper creating objects |
| * of type {@code P}. |
| */ |
| Class<P> getPrimitiveClass(); |
| |
| /** |
| * Returns the primitive class object of the primitive used to create B. Used for internal |
| * management. Should be implemented as {@code return B.class;}. |
| */ |
| Class<B> getInputPrimitiveClass(); |
| } |
